1. The Foundation: Standardizing the Interface Layer

Every connection in your rig is governed by foundational standards. To bridge old and new, we must first understand the "Common Language" of camera support.

The ISO 1222:2010 Bridge

The ISO 1222:2010 Photography — Tripod Connections standard defines the 1/4"-20 and 3/8"-16 screw threads that almost all legacy cages use. This is your primary entry point for retrofitting. By attaching a modern quick-release receiver—such as the Falcam F38 or F22 plates—to these threads, you convert a "static" mounting point into a "dynamic" one.

2. The Mechanics of Retrofitting: Avoiding "Adapter Fatigue"

In our experience handling support inquiries and rig failures, the most common point of failure is not the adapter itself, but the cumulative stack of connections.

The Rule of Two

A seasoned rigger's rule of thumb is to limit adapter stacks to a maximum of two interfaces between the camera body and the primary support (e.g., Cage -> Base Plate -> Tripod Head). Each additional joint introduces a potential for play, vibration, and torsional stress.

Material Hardness and Torque

Most legacy cages are machined from 6061 aluminum. When you retrofit them with modern steel screws or high-strength aluminum plates, you must be mindful of material hardness.

  • The Gotcha: Steel is harder than aluminum. Over-tightening a steel screw into an old aluminum thread can strip the cage.
  • The Solution: Hand-tighten until snug, then add only a quarter-turn with a tool.

The Twist Test

After installing a new adapter, always perform a "Twist Test." Gently attempt to rotate the camera relative to the support. Any movement indicates insufficient torque or a poorly machined interface. We often see this in non-native plate setups where tolerances don't perfectly align. For deeper insights on this, refer to our guide on Interface Integrity: Maintaining Quick-Release Mounts on Set.

3. Biomechanical Advantage: The "Wrist Torque" Analysis

Retrofitting isn't just about speed; it's about health. Heavy legacy rigs often place accessories in positions that maximize physical strain. By using modular mounts like the F22 system, you can reposition weight to optimize the center of gravity.

The Math of Leverage

Weight isn't the only enemy; Leverage is the silent killer of wrists. Formula: $Torque (\tau) = Mass (m) \times Gravity (g) \times Lever Arm (L)$

Parameter Value (Example) Unit Rationale
Rig Mass ($m$) 2.8 kg Typical prosumer mirrorless rig
Gravity ($g$) 9.81 $m/s^2$ Earth standard
Lever Arm ($L$) 0.35 m Distance from wrist to monitor/mic
Resulting Torque ~9.61 $N \cdot m$ Calculated load on the wrist

In typical handheld scenarios, this load can represent 60-80% of the Maximum Voluntary Contraction (MVC) for an average adult. By retrofitting your cage with a Ulanzi Falcam F22 Quick Release Portable Top Handle F22A3A12, you can bring accessories closer to the handle axis, effectively shortening the lever arm ($L$) and reducing fatigue.

4. Workflow ROI: Quantifying the Upgrade

Is the cost of a few adapters worth it? Let's model the time savings. Based on common patterns from set observations (not a controlled lab study), we can estimate the "Workflow ROI."

Time Savings Model

  • Traditional Thread Mounting: ~40 seconds per swap (finding the screw, aligning, tightening).
  • Quick Release (F38/F22): ~3 seconds per swap (click and lock).

Annual Impact Calculation:

  • 60 swaps per shoot day.
  • 80 shoot days per year.
  • Total time saved: ~49 hours annually.

At a professional rate of $120/hr, this represents a $5,900+ value in recovered productivity. This justifies the incremental investment in high-quality adapters like the Ulanzi CO17 Super Clamp with Dual Ballhead Magic Arm C046GBB1, which allows for rapid repositioning of secondary monitors or lights.

Methodology Note: This model assumes a high-volume production environment. For hobbyists, the "ROI" is measured in reduced frustration and creative momentum rather than billable hours.

6. Safety, Logistics, and "Thermal Shock"

A retrofitted rig must be as safe as a native one. This requires a systematic approach to pre-shoot checks and environmental management.

The Pre-Shoot Safety Checklist

  1. Audible: Did you hear the "Click"? Modern QR systems are designed to provide acoustic feedback.
  2. Tactile: Perform the "Tug Test." Pull firmly on the camera or accessory immediately after mounting.
  3. Visual: Check the locking pin. In the Falcam system, ensure the orange or silver indicator is in the locked position.

Thermal Shock and Battery Life

Retrofitting often involves adding aluminum plates to the bottom of your camera. Aluminum is an excellent conductor. In winter scenarios, these plates act as a "thermal bridge," wicking heat away from the camera's battery compartment.

  • Pro Tip: Attach your aluminum QR plates to your cameras indoors before heading out into the cold. This allows the metal to stay at room temperature longer, slowing the cooling rate of your battery.
